In the middle of the building, you will find the heart of the factory, here visitors and the public can have a unique experience. The four factory sections that form the plus sign shape are based on the four different manufacturing steps. Where the first step is the storage for the material, then the lacquer production comes followed by the woodworking department and lastly the assembly department. Every furniture is created and completed in the factory and later on shipped out to the world. The architect of this unique project is Bjarke Ingels Group (BIG) architects.


The world's most environmentally friendly factory
Vestre uses the world's purest aluminum in several of their furniture’s and the new factory is also the closest neighbor to Hydro Extrusions in Magnor. With the help of WICONA's façade system, 23 tons of Hydro CIRCAL recycled aluminum have been delivered to the project. Hydro CIRCAL is at least 75% recycled aluminum from post-consumer scrap such as glass façades and windows that have been demolished from buildings and are completely recycled. Aluminum can be recycled infinitely many times. Its quality and material properties are never lost. In addition, Hydro CIRCAL uses only 5% of the energy required for primary aluminum production.
“The glass façades are specially developed for The Plus to ensure maximum transparency and the lowest possible energy consumption. The WICONA profiles that frame the glass are delivered using Hydro CIRCAL alloys,” says Frank Føleide, sales engineer at Hydro Building Systems. The Plus aims to reduce energy consumption by 90% compared to similar factories. The four section wings of the building are covered with a beautiful greenery that has picked seeds from the near forest, which creates a natural forest vegetation and together with the solar panels produces 250,000 kilowatt hours of renewable energy per year. The Plus is on its way to become the world's first project to achieve "Outstanding" according to BREEAM, which is the highest environmental class that can be achieved.
The Plus want to attract more visitors to the place and that it will eventually become a tourist attraction that people want to visit. In addition to the roof, which is already open to the public, an adventure park will be built around The Plus. Vestre also wants more companies to pay attention to Magnor, which has an excellent location near Sweden's borders and will then become a junction for cross-border business.
